this is what a road trip in england looks like

this is what a road trip looks like in england.

london - manchester - exeter - london in a two bus caravan of 100+ people and a buddhist lama. travelling and meditation, i can think of few things better than this especially when so many friends are along for the ride.

1 comment:

leave a comment, happy day!